Delegation Do not delegate the following responsibilities to an LPN o Starting an IV o Hanging or mixing IV meds o Pushing IV push meds But they CAN maintain / document the flow o Administer blood or mess with central lines o Cannot plan the care CAN only implement o Cannot perform/develop teaching CAN reinforce the teaching and …

NCLEX Review – Prioritization and Delegation. How to answer prioritization questions 101: Priority answers will have 4 parts. 1. Age irrelevant in terms of priority 2.Gender irrelevant in terms of priority 3.Diagnosis Important 4.Modifying Phrase * MOST Important *.
